What are Feet Pads?
Feet pads are cushioned inserts that fit inside our shoes to help provide extra support, comfort, and protection for our feet. Feet pads come in different forms, shapes, and sizes to cater to different foot conditions and concerns.

Types of Feet Pads
There are different types of feet pads available in the market, each designed to cater to different foot conditions and concerns.
Arch Pads
Arch pads are designed to provide support to the arch of your foot. If you have flat feet or fallen arches, arch pads can help reduce pain and provide the necessary structural support to your foot.
Heel Cups
Heel cups are cushioned pads that go inside your shoes to provide an extra layer of protection and comfort to your heels. They’re great for people who experience heel pain or have plantar fasciitis.
Metatarsal Pads
Metatarsal pads go in the ball of your foot area to provide extra cushioning and support. They’re great for people who experience pain or discomfort in the ball of their feet or have metatarsalgia.
Full-Length Insoles
Full-length insoles go inside your shoes to provide complete support and cushioning for your entire foot. They’re great for people who need extra support and comfort throughout the day.
How to Choose Feet Pads
Choosing the right feet pads can be a daunting task, given the variety available in the market. Here are some factors to consider when choosing feet pads.
Foot Condition
The type of feet pads you choose should correspond to your foot condition. If you have flat feet, you should opt for arch pads, while if you have plantar fasciitis, you should go for heel cups.
Shoe Size and Fit
Feet pads should fit comfortably inside your shoes, without changing the overall fit and feel of your shoes. Ensure that the feet pads you choose are the right size for your shoes and that they don’t make your shoes too tight or uncomfortable.
Material and Durability
Feet pads come in different materials, including foam, gel, and silicone. Choose a material that suits your comfort and durability requirements. Foam feet pads are lightweight and budget-friendly, while gel feet pads are more durable and provide better cushioning.
